[التحديث 2: Not Coming Back] توقف Google واجهة برمجة تطبيقات Android Beam المستخدمة لمشاركة الملفات مع NFC

click fraud protection

يُستخدم Android Beam لأغراض مشاركة ملفات NFC على Android. تعمل Google الآن على إيقاف واجهات برمجة التطبيقات هذه، لذا سيتعين على المطورين البحث عن بدائل.

التحديث 2 (5/8/19 @ 5:44 مساءً بالتوقيت الشرقي): وقد أكدت جوجل ل تك رادار أن Android Beam لن يكون موجودًا في الإصدار النهائي من Android Q ولن يعود أبدًا. قطع.

التحديث 1 (1/5/19 @ 5:20 مساءً بالتوقيت الشرقي): تم دمج الالتزامات التي تتجاهل واجهات برمجة تطبيقات Android Beam. لا تتفاجأ إذا اختفت وظيفة Android Beam تمامًا في إصدار مستقبلي من Android.

هل تتذكر Android Beam؟ قبل انتشار محطات الدفع غير التلامسية التي تدعم تقنية NFC، كان Android Beam هو التطبيق الوحيد الذي يحتمل أن يكون مفيدًا لتقنية NFC. تتيح لك واجهة برمجة تطبيقات Android 4.1+ النقر على هاتفين ذكيين معًا لمشاركة ملفات صغيرة مثل الصور أو جهات الاتصال أو صفحات الويب أو المستندات. ومع ذلك، نادرًا ما يستخدمه أي شخص هذه الأيام، لذلك لا نتفاجأ كثيرًا عندما نرى أن Google تستخدمه يستعد للانكار واجهة برمجة التطبيقات.

لأولئك منكم الذين ليسوا على دراية ، شعاع أندرويد يستخدم NFC لبدء المصافحة بين جهازين. نظرًا لأنه لا يمكن استخدام NFC حقًا لنقل الملفات الكبيرة (إنه بطيء جدًا لذلك)، يتصل الجهازان عبر Bluetooth أو Wi-Fi Direct لنقل الملفات. آخر مرة استخدمت فيها Android Beam كانت لنقل لقطات الشاشة التي التقطتها من وحدة متجر Galaxy S8 عندما كنت أبحث عن طريقة

إعادة تعيين زر Bixby. منذ ذلك الحين، لم أجد حقًا أي حاجة لنقل الملفات مباشرة من هاتف ذكي إلى آخر - لقد أصبح 4G LTE سريعًا بدرجة كافية عادةً ما أتمكن من إرسال الملفات بسرعة عبر البريد الإلكتروني أو Telegram أو Hangouts أو Discord أو إحدى قنوات الاتصال الأخرى التي أستخدمها. على الرغم من أنني لست متأكدًا مما إذا كان قلة الاستخدام هو السبب وراء قيام Google بإيقاف واجهة برمجة تطبيقات Android Beam، فلن أفوّت هذه الميزة.

ومع ذلك، لن تصبح واجهة برمجة التطبيقات (API) غير قابلة للاستخدام بين عشية وضحاها. تقوم Google بدمج الميزة خلف علامة ميزات نظام Android الأساسي الجديدة التي تسمى android.sofware.nfc.beam. على الأجهزة التي تعمل بإصدار مستقبلي من Android، ربما Android Q، لن يتم تمكين دعم Android Beam افتراضيًا. سيتعين على صانعي الأجهزة الإعلان عن دعمهم لـ android.software.nfc.beam تمامًا كما أعلنوا بالفعل عن دعمهم لـ NFC نفسه (android.hardware.nfc.). لا نعرف ما إذا كانت Google ستضيف متطلبات جديدة إلى مستند تعريف توافق Android (CDD) لإجبار الأجهزة المستقبلية على التشغيل أو التحديث إلى Android Q لا يعلن عن دعم Android Beam، ولكن نظرًا لأن Google توقف واجهة برمجة التطبيقات (API)، فمن الواضح أنهم يريدون من المطورين البحث عن طرق بديلة لبدء ملف تحويل. على سبيل المثال، لا يبدو أن تطبيق Files by Google يعتمد على Android Beam API لميزة نقل الملفات السريعة دون اتصال بالإنترنت.

الملفات من جوجلمطور: جوجل ذ.م.م

مجاني.

4.6.

تحميل